An Hibernian atlas : or general description of the kingdom of Ireland: divided into provinces; with its sub-divisions of counties, baronies, &c. Shewing their boundaries, extent, soil, produce, contents, measure, members of Parliament, and number of inhabitants; also the cities, boroughs, villages, mountains, bogs, lakes, rivers and natural curiosities together with the great bye and post roads. The whole taken from actual surveys and observations
Scale, Bernard; Robert Laurie and James Whittle
1798
